Housekeeping Blunders: Avoid These Common Home Gaffes
Even the most dedicated homeowners sometimes fall victim to cleaning faux pas. It's easy to assume that a quick wipe-down or spray-and-go approach is enough, but certain practices can actually harm surfaces, spread germs, or make the job more difficult in the long run. For instance, using abrasive products on delicate surfaces like granite or marble can leave unsightly scratches. Similarly, mixing ammonia and bleach creates toxic fumes, a potentially dangerous hazard. Another frequent error is neglecting to properly ventilate a area while cleaning, leaving behind lingering odors and chemical residues. Avoiding these common cleaning challenges will ensure a truly sparkling and safe living environment.

Quick Everyday Tidying: Easy Steps for a Spotless Home
Keeping your apartment feeling fresh and tidy doesn't require a huge commitment. Instead of tackling a massive Saturday cleaning session, consider incorporating these small daily habits. Start by wiping down kitchen worktops after each meal – it only takes a few moments and prevents grime from sticking. A quick sweep or hoovering of high-traffic areas, like the kitchen, makes a noticeable difference. Don’t forget to spend a short minutes tidying up clutter – putting away items where they belong – and doing a quick restroom wipe down. These little actions, performed repeatedly, will prevent mess from becoming overwhelming and help maintain a more pleasant domestic setting.
